WONDERFUL WALCOTT AND NO TO APPIAH

Firstly, congratulations to our very own Theo Walcott on his wonderful hat-trick for England on Wednesday night’s 4-1 victory over Croatia.

Theo looked calm and composed in front of goal, and I’m hoping this is the start of things to come for him. It’s been in inconsistent couple of years for Walcott, but he is still only young and he is learning the game. He does seem to turn on the magic in big games though (remember Milan and Liverpool in the Champions League anyone?).

It’s amazing that he is one of our under-performers at Arsenal, and one that the fans tend to lose confidence in, but he’s the best player for England. Does that really prove how bad England are? You’ve got to admire the fact that we’ve got a talisman from a lot of international clubs, van Persie for Holland, Fabregas for Spain, Rosicky for Czech Republic, Eduardo for Croatia, Adebayor for Togo and now we have Walcott for England. The only other team in the Premiership who comes close would probably be Manchester United with Ronaldo!
